Transaction 22375e61fe86dbe99774963f569f91173fcbd42dab44bf250796f3308d09074c

1 Input
2 Outputs
  • 22375e61fe86dbe99774963f569f91173fcbd42dab44bf250796f3308d09074c:0
  • value  3094257
    address  1BMUhFEcH6bgQuYgvpoHnwyrc58Ea2MEmt
  • 22375e61fe86dbe99774963f569f91173fcbd42dab44bf250796f3308d09074c:1
  • value  640320790
    address  3GbQ6ouKbNUqHZWWoKNebcKbmYST1ti55Z